React正式搭建网站

在当今的互联网时代,网站已经成为企业和个人展示自己的重要工具,而React作为一种流行的前端框架,在构建复杂、高性能的现代Web应用程序方面表现出色,本文将介绍如何使用React正式搭建一个网站,并探讨其中涉及到的关键技术和步骤。

准备工作

在开始之前,我们需要确保你已经安装了Node.js和npm(Node包管理器),如果没有,请先下载并安装它们,接下来,我们可以使用create-react-app脚手架工具来快速创建一个新的React项目,运行以下命令:

```

npx create-react-app my-website

cd my-website

npm start

这将创建一个名为my-website的新项目,并启动开发服务器以查看您正在构建的内容。

组件化开发

在React中,一切都是组件,通过将UI拆分成小型、可重用且独立维护的组件,我们可以更好地组织代码并提高可维护性,您可以创建一个Header组件来显示导航栏,并在整个应用程序中重复使用它。

```jsx

import React from 'react';

const Header = () => {

return (

  • Home
  • About Us
  • Contact Us
  • );

    };

    export default Header;

    在主App.js文件中引入并渲染此Header组件:

    import Header from './Header';

    const App = () => {

    {/* 其他内容 */}

    export default App;

    路由管理

    对于多页面应用程序或希望实现页面切换功能的单页应用程序,路由管理是至关重要的一环,React Router是一个流行且强大的库,使得处理路由变得简单明了。

    首先安装React Router:

    npm install react-router-dom

    在App.js文件中设置路由:

    import { BrowserRouter as Router, Route, Switch } from 'react-router-dom';

    import Home from './Home';

    import AboutUs from './AboutUs';

    react正式搭建网站(react做网站)

    import ContactUs from './ContactUs';

    ;

    这样就完成了基本路由配置,并进行页面之间切换时会加载相应组件。

    部署上线

    最后一步是将您精心制作和优化过后卓越性能与用户体验兼顾设计好了正确合理无误完美无缺毫不怠慢全力投入打造出品质上乘超群出众服务周到专业规范标准符合需求满足期待达到预期目标设计良好易操作界面友好清晰直观快捷便捷灵活稳定平稳流畅持久耐久长效稳固牢靠有效果显著突出显眼显赫尽善尽美最佳状态成功发布部署到生产环境中供用户访问。

    总结:通过以上步骤,我们成功地使用React正式搭建了一个网站,并学习了如何利用其强大特性构建现代Web应用程序所需掌握技术与方法。